In 1930, Annie Pearl Hill entered the world in Holly Ridge, Richland, Louisiana, USA, born to Johnnie B Hill And Rita Smith. In 1948, Annie Pearl Hill resided in Junction City, Union, Arkansas. In 1950, Annie Pearl Hill resided in Junction City, Union, Arkansas, USA. Annie Pearl Hill married Huey Lee Lowery, Jessie Leon Johnson, and had children including Billie Herman Johnson, Calvin Johnson Sr, Doris Ann Johnson, James Edward Doc Johnson, Richard Earl Johnson. Annie Pearl Hill passed away in 1990 in Junction City, Union County, Arkansas, United States of America.
